    SITUATION
    The property is situated in a delightful rural location situated on How Green Lane, TN8 in the picturesque village of Hever, renowned for the Castle where Anne Boleyn and Catherine of Aragon resided. Hever Golf Club is a short walk away and local shops and further amenities are available in the nearby town of Edenbridge which also has railway stations and a large leisure centre. Hever has its own railway station which is approximately 45 minutes from London Bridge. Tunbridge Wells, Tonbridge, Sevenoaks, and Oxted are all within a ten-mile radius and offer a further range of shopping, educational, and recreational facilities. The M25 motorway can be accessed nearby at junctions 5 and 6. There are also lots of walks locally in the surrounding countryside and both Penshurst Place and Chiddingstone Castle are also within easy reach.

    ENTRANCE HALLWAY
    The solid oak front door opens into the hallway that has slate floor tiles, a door into the utility room and cloakroom, and opens into the kitchen/dining area.

    KITCHEN/DINING ROOM
    A wonderful open space that takes in the stunning views over the fields to the rear. The kitchen is a generous size and has a range of eye and base level under lit units, solid wood worktops with inset one and a half bowl Franke stainless steel sink with mixer taps, and inset Neff five burner gas hob with brushed steel extractor over and matching oven under, an integrated fridge and freezer, dishwasher and bin drawers. There are double glazed windows to the side and the rear over looking fields and the side garden. The dining area has matching slate tiles and has ample space for a dining room table and chair set and has a radiator and double glazed doors leading out into the rear garden. A door opens into the sitting room.

    UTILITY ROOM AND CLOAKROOM
    A useful space that has a range of eye and base level units square edged work top with an inset stainless steel sink and mixer taps, space for a washing machine, a low level W/C, matching slate flooring a double glazed window to the front and a radiator.

    SITTING ROOM
    A comfortable room that has solid wood flooring, a feature log burner stove with timber mantle over and stone hearth, a built-in storage cupboard with shelving over, a radiator, an understairs storage cupboard
    a double-glazed window and a door leading to the stairs to the first floor.

    FIRST FLOOR LANDING
    The carpeted stairs lead to the first floor which has doors into all three bedrooms and the family bathroom. There is also an airing cupboard, a loft access panel and two double-glazed windows to the front. The boiler is located in the loft space as is the hot water cylinder.

    BEDROOM ONE
    The main bedroom has carpeted flooring, a radiator, built in wardrobes, and a double-glazed window to the rear overlooking fields and has far-reaching views. A door opens into the en-suite shower room.

    EN-SUITE
    A modern ensuite that has slate flooring, a low level W/C, a wall mounted wash hand basin with mixer taps, a double width shower enclosure with glass sliding doors and wall mounted shower, an extractor fan and a wall mounted heated towel rail.

    BEDROOM TWO
    Another double bedroom that has carpeted flooring, built-in wardrobes, a radiator, and a double glazed window to the rear with far-reaching views.

    BEDROOM THREE
    The third bedroom has carpeted flooring, a radiator, and a double-glazed window to the rear again with far-reaching views.

    FAMILY BATHROOM
    A modern family bathroom that has slate flooring, a panel enclosed bath with mixer taps and shower attachment, a wash hand basin with pedestal with mixer taps, a walk in double width shower with wall mounted shower and glass screen, a low level W/C, a wall mounted heated towel rail and a double glazed window to the front

    OUTSIDE
    To the front, there is a private gravelled driveway and a level lawn area. There is a garden shed, a log store, and a brick-built storage out-house. There is access to the side and rear garden areas. To the rear, there is a pleasant patio area which is covered by an oak pergola with climbing roses. The patio is surrounded by a level lawn with shrub borders and a variety of attractive flowering shrubs. The rear garden has a wonderful view over the fields to the rear and beyond. A wonderful space to sit and relax or entertain guests. To the side of the house there is the main garden. There is a large expanse of level lawn with a mixture of mature trees and some of which are fruiting trees, flowering shrubs, a second patio area with another timber-framed pergola and a timber greenhouse.
